Spermicidal Condoms
Spermicidal condoms work by releasing spermicide during sex, killing any sperm that comes into contact with it. Spermicide is a chemical that destroys or immobilizes sperm, making it difficult for fertilization.
While the spermicide coating may offer additional protection against pregnancy, spermicide does not offer extra protection against STIs.
When buying spermicidal condoms, always read the label carefully and look for a brand such as Trojan that contains nonoxynol-9. This ingredient is the most common spermicidal agent.
Spermicidal condoms may cause irritation in some individuals who are sensitive to the spermicide.
